Output e65d27a673930f589a3aea66fa1de84530ef8d2ee4b340cba10a8be24564c725:0

value
254000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5918d85b7980272e9540482d7bdda06ad3661014 OP_EQUAL
address
39p7ptSKfpp57kwiJvmwC4KWfFnFkgcarN
transaction
e65d27a673930f589a3aea66fa1de84530ef8d2ee4b340cba10a8be24564c725
confirmations
185716
spent
true